What is an Open Proxy Server?

Posted by writer on Friday, 17 September, 2010
Open Proxy Server is an important type of proxy server. As name suggest open proxy server is type of proxy server that is accessible for every internet user. Open proxy server is used for various purposes but mainly it is used by hackers and spammers for illegal activities (spamming and hacking). Open proxy server is easy to access and use. Any person who is connected to internet can use open proxy server and its services because this proxy server works without any kind of authentication. We don’t have to enter any password or other security question to use this proxy server.  With the help of this proxy server any user can hide their IP address and other such information.

Transparent Proxy Server

Posted by writer on Monday, 6 September, 2010

Transparent Proxy Server is an important type of proxy server that works as a middleman or bridge between client and server. These types of proxy servers (Transparent Proxy Server) are not much secure because these servers don’t have ability to hide our IP address. Low privacy is the biggest disadvantage of transparent proxy server. Apart from this disadvantage these servers have another wonderful advantage; transparent proxy servers are faster than anonymous proxy server and elite proxy server. Transparent proxy server provides us high bandwidth.


CGI proxy

Posted by writer on Monday, 6 September, 2010

Common Gateway Interface is the full form of CGI. CGI Proxy is an important type of proxy that appears as a web page to its user and allows them to access any website through it. CGI proxy is also known as anonymizer. CGI Proxy is written in Perl Programming Language. We can also create a chain of proxies with the help of CGI proxy. CGI proxy is very easy to use. This proxy is used for several reasons.

What is Reverse Proxy Server?

Posted by writer on Monday, 30 August, 2010

Reverse Proxy Server is an important type of proxy server. This proxy server (reverse proxy server) is installed in a server network. With the help of reverse proxy server we can access any website indirectly. Reverse proxy server is mainly used to access internal websites by sending indirect request. Reverse proxies also protects from web-based attacks by using application firewall feature. In simple words we can say that reverse proxy is a gateway for web servers.

Proxy

Posted by writer on Friday, 27 August, 2010

A proxy is a server that works as a middleman between user (client) and internet (site we are trying to access). Proxy is mainly used to access a website that is blocked in a college or in an organization. There are millions of proxies available online, we can choose anyone to access blocked websites. There are mainly five types of proxies, web proxy, anonymous proxy, caching proxy, forced proxy and open proxy. Each proxy has its own functionality.
